The AR Colouring canvas is part of a new gift shop collection at the Children’s Science and Technology Museum, Belgrade. Through its collection of toys, from 19th century to today, the Museum offers insight into the social, cultural and economic conditions of childhood through time. Following the development of toys one can trace technological development through historical periods.
Each white canvas features the outline of an AR code, accompanied with a brush and black paint. Once the pattern is filled, using junaio ar browser it triggers a 3d animation of one of the iconic toys from last century - mechanical robot.
The canvas represents part of LVS’s larger interest in connecting the analog and the virtual, and creating transient experiences where interactions in the real world have their digital consequences. At the same time the canvas, the canvas with its defined patterns to be filled in order for AR content to appear presents an ironic reflection on the evermore digital everyday life and its set of predefined rules and choices in order for one to communicate, express itself or create.
